Qatar Participates In 2026 Global Public Security Cooperation Forum In China

Qatar participated in the 2026 Global Public Security Cooperation Forum, held in Lianyungang, China, on Thursday, September 10.

The Qatari delegation was led by HE Sheikh Nayef bin Faleh bin Saud Al-Thani, Assistant Undersecretary of the Ministry of Interior for Security Affairs.

Qatar's participation formed part of its efforts to strengthen international co-operation, exchange security expertise and experience, and benefit from global best practices in public security and safety.

On the sidelines of the forum, the Qatari delegation visited the accompanying security exhibition, where it reviewed the latest technologies and innovations in the security sector.

The delegation also viewed advanced solutions designed to support security operations and improve the efficiency of public security and safety systems.
